Output 84e78fc35dc543d5cef95cb4fcd694898d42508f3fe38b32d16f679a948d64e2:0

value
1133117
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01a65707be284d68a498cfa5caf0f50c1362f3d6 OP_EQUAL
address
31qjsEoRJsXq5vkvywA1udfFteVYpGDn5B
transaction
84e78fc35dc543d5cef95cb4fcd694898d42508f3fe38b32d16f679a948d64e2
confirmations
322541
spent
true